SGH2 building largest green hydrogen production facility in California; gasification of waste into H2

Green Car Congress

The plant will feature SGH2’s technology, which will gasify recycled mixed paper waste to produce green hydrogen that reduces carbon emissions by two to three times more than green hydrogen produced using electrolysis and renewable energy, and is five to seven times cheaper. The facility will process 42,000 tons of recycled waste annually.

IEA: Estonia is pioneering technologies for more efficient and cleaner use of oil shale

Green Car Congress

Waste heat is used to generate electricity, making Enefit shale oil plants net producers of electricity. There are also significant reserves in Jordan, Morocco, Sweden, Syria and Turkey. Ash, as a processing residue, is clean and has several applications in cement production and the construction industry.
